Forge Viewer v7* 中的 SELECTION_CHANGED_ EVENT 问题

Posted

技术标签:

【中文标题】Forge Viewer v7* 中的 SELECTION_CHANGED_ EVENT 问题【英文标题】:Problems with SELECTION_CHANGED_ EVENT in Forge Viewer v7* 【发布时间】:2020-10-13 10:47:28 【问题描述】:

当我使用 SELECTION_CHANGED_EVENTForge Viewerv6* 升级到 v7* 时遇到问题,如果我从查看器中选择对象,一切正常,但是当我从模型浏览器中选择对象时,getSelection 方法返回空。 这在 v6* 中可以正常工作,但在 v7* 中则不行。

【问题讨论】:

【参考方案1】:

模型浏览器的行为在 v7 中发生了变化。您会注意到现在在模型浏览器中单击对象会隔离它,而不是选择它。因此,对于您的原始用例,请考虑监听 Autodesk.Viewing.ISOLATE_EVENT 事件或 Autodesk.Viewing.AGGREGATE_ISOLATION_CHANGED_EVENT 事件。

【讨论】:

你明白了! :))

以上是关于Forge Viewer v7* 中的 SELECTION_CHANGED_ EVENT 问题的主要内容,如果未能解决你的问题,请参考以下文章

如何在 forge viewer V7* 中使用 .impl 方法

Autodesk Forge Viewer v7 - setThemingColor

Autodesk forge viewer api v7.* 对齐多个 2d dwg 模型

Autodesk Forge Viewer PDF 捕捉和缩放问题

如何克服 Autodesk Forge Viewer 中的窗口选择限制?

Autodesk Forge Viewer 中的令牌续订